Peter Capaldi Lurks Ominously In the Trailer for Apple TV+'s 'Criminal Record'
Crime dramas are a dime a dozen in the world of British entertainment, full of familiar tropes and formulas that make it fairly easy to predict what's going to happen even if you're not super familiar with the genre. Happily, this does not appear to be the case Apple TV+'s upcoming series Criminal Record, a drama that aims to explore big questions and institutional issues through the lens of two detectives in a professional tug-of-war over a historic case.
The seires stars Peter Capaldi (Doctor Who) as Detective Chief Inspector Daniel Hegarty and Cush Jumbo (The Good Fight) as Detective Sergeant June Lenker, two police detectives at very different stages in their careers. When an anonymous emergency call from a panicked woman reignites questions about an old murder case, the two will find themselves inexorably at odds over whether the man convicted of the crime may have been innocent after all.
"The case was investigated fairly," Hegarty insists in the trailer. But June is doubtful, and the clip certainly frames Capaldi's character — a veteran detective with a rather brooding presence --- as a man who may have something to hide.
